The TFC-0018 RO Membrane is a thin-film composite (TFC) membrane, which is known for its excellent water purification capabilities. The TFC material allows for a higher flow rate and greater salt rejection compared to traditional cellulose-based membranes. This results in more efficient water production and a higher water quality.

Cons of TFC-0018 RO Membrane 50 GPD:1. High Upfront Cost: RO membranes can be expensive, and this one is no exception. The cost of replacing the membrane every few years can also add to the overall cost.
2. Wastewater Generation: RO systems produce a significant amount of wastewater, which can be a concern for some users.
3. Maintenance: Regular maintenance is required to keep the membrane functioning properly. This includes cleaning the pre-filters and post-filters, as well as replacing the membrane when it reaches the end of its lifespan.
